Abstract

Aim:To study the effects of combinations of fenugreek (Trigonella foenum-graecum L.), garlic (Allium sativum), and black pepper (Piper nigrum) powder supplementation on production traits of broiler chickens.Materials and Methods:A total of 288 commercial broiler chicks were randomly assigned to 1-9 groups with 4 replicates each. An experiment was conducted in broilers with different feed formulations; control feed, with no added fenugreek, garlic, and black pepper powder; and 8 treatment groups receiving feed supplemented with different combinations of fenugreek, garlic, and black pepper powder. The individual broilers’ body weight and feed consumption were recorded and calculate the body weight gain and feed conversion ratio (FCR).Results:Broiler’s weight gain and FCR were significantly higher in groups receiving feed supplemented with garlic and black pepper powder combinations (p<0.01). Cumulative feed consumption was significantly higher in groups receiving feed supplemented with garlic and black pepper powder combinations (p<0.01).Conclusion:The combination of garlic and black pepper powder supplemented broiler feed fed groups showed higher production performance. The 5 g/kg garlic powder+1 g/kg black pepper powder and 10 g/kg garlic powder+2 g/kg black pepper powder significantly improved the weight gain and FCR.

Introduction

Antibiotics are used to control the disease and infection effect in the poultry industry. The commercial broilers are genetic engineering birds, and it can attain maximum body weight (above 2 kg) during its short growing time interval of 35 days. The commercial broilers faced much stress during its growing period, due to attain maximum body weight in shorter duration interval. The poultry nutritionists are added stress relieving medicines to feed to trying to ease stress from broilers and improve the body weight. Large number of laboratory derived antistress and growth promoting medicines are available in the field to improve its performance. The use of chemical products, especially hormones and antibiotics, may cause adverse side effects. Attempts to use the natural resources such as medicinal plants could be widely accepted as feed additives to improve the efficiency
